ISO/IEC 27701 is the international standard for a privacy information management system (PIMS), the framework an organization uses to manage personal data and demonstrate privacy compliance. The PECB Certified ISO/IEC 27701 Lead Implementer credential shows you can plan, build, operate and improve a PIMS against the 2025 edition of the standard.

Not any more. ISO/IEC 27701:2025, published in October 2025, is a standalone standard, so an organization can build and certify a PIMS with or without an existing ISO/IEC 27001 system. If you do have one, the two integrate cleanly.
Lead Implementer builds and operates the privacy information management system. Lead Auditor assesses one against the standard. If you own the privacy program, take Lead Implementer; if you audit it, internally or for a certification body, take Lead Auditor. As of 2026 the current edition is ISO/IEC 27701:2025. It replaced the 2019 edition, which was an extension of ISO/IEC 27001, with a standalone standard that has its own requirements clauses and regroups the controls for PII controllers, PII processors, and a shared set for both.
